Where is the Tschirn family from?

You can see how Tschirn families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Tschirn family name was found in the USA between 1880 and 1920. The most Tschirn families were found in USA in 1880. In 1880 there were 5 Tschirn families living in Louisiana. This was 100% of all the recorded Tschirn's in USA. Louisiana had the highest population of Tschirn families in 1880.
